A leading food platform in London seeks a Senior Partnerships Manager to drive new business and build relationships with brands and agencies. This role requires strong communication and organizational skills, with a deep passion for food and the restaurant scene. Ideal candidates will have commercial experience and a knack for prospecting. The company offers a flexible working environment and exciting opportunities for growth.

How to prepare for a job interview at Great British Chefs

Know Your Food Scene

Make sure you brush up on the latest trends in the food and beverage industry. Being able to discuss current events, popular brands, and emerging restaurants will show your passion and knowledge, which is crucial for a role like this.

Showcase Your Communication Skills

Prepare examples of how you've successfully built relationships in previous roles.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your answers, highlighting your ability to connect with brands and agencies effectively.

Demonstrate Your Commercial Acumen

Be ready to discuss your past experiences in driving new business. Think about specific strategies you've implemented that led to successful partnerships and be prepared to share those insights during the interview.

Ask Insightful Questions

Prepare thoughtful questions about the company's vision for growth and how they see the role of Senior Partnerships Manager evolving. This not only shows your interest but also helps you gauge if the company aligns with your career goals.
